How much do boom lift operator j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for boom lift operator in the United States is $25.83,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$20.91 and $30.05 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a boom lift operator?

A Boom Lift Operator is responsible for operating a boom lift to safely raise and position workers, materials, or equipment at elevated heights. They ensure compliance with safety regulations, inspect equipment before use, and communicate with ground personnel to complete tasks efficiently. Boom Lift Operators are commonly found in construction, maintenance, and warehouse settings where high-reach access is needed. Proper training and certification are typically required to operate a boom lift safely.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a boom lift operator?

To thrive as a Boom Lift Operator, you need proven mechanical aptitude, hand-eye coordination, and a thorough understanding of safety protocols, often supported by a valid operator certification such as OSHA or ANSI. Operators regularly use controls on various boom lifts and may need to read site plans or safety checklists to ensure proper equipment operation. Strong situational awareness, clear communication, and attention to detail are crucial soft skills for this role. These abilities ensure safe and efficient operation, minimize workplace hazards, and support productive teamwork on job sites.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a boom lift operator?

As a Boom Lift Operator, your day-to-day tasks include performing pre-operation equipment inspections, safely maneuvering the lift to position workers or materials at elevated heights, and adhering to site-specific procedures and safety guidelines. You’ll frequently coordinate with site supervisors, ground crews, and other equipment operators to complete tasks efficiently and safely. Additionally, you may be responsible for minor equipment maintenance or reporting any mechanical issues. This role involves both independent work and teamwork within fast-paced, sometimes changing environments, so flexibility and vigilance are key to success.

A company is seeking an experienced Lull (Telescopic Boom Forklift) Operator to join its team. The ideal candidate will have experience loading and unloading flatbed trucks using a Lull (also known as a telescopic boom forklift) and possess basic inventory control knowledge. This position requires a safety-focused individual who can work efficiently in a fast-paced warehouse or yard environment.

Responsibilities

  • Operate a Lull (telescopic boom forklift) safely and efficiently.
  • Load and unload flatbed trucks with a variety of materials.
  • Move, stage, and organize materials throughout the warehouse or yard.
  • Assist with inventory control, including tracking and verifying materials.
  • Perform routine equipment inspections and report maintenance needs.
  • Follow all company safety policies and procedures.
  • Maintain a clean and organized work area.
  • Work closely with warehouse and shipping personnel to ensure timely deliveries.

Qualifications

  • Previous experience operating a Lull (telescopic boom forklift) is required.
  • Experience loading and unloading flatbed trucks.
  • Basic inventory control or inventory management experience preferred.
  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s.
  • Strong attention to detail and commitment to workplace safety.
  • Reliable transportation and excellent attendance.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
